Papaji and the Buddha: A Talk by David Godman

This is a talk I gave outside my Tiruvannamalai home in February 2019. I look a little gaunt and thin because a few days before I had been discharged from hospital after having a total knee replacement. I apparently now look much better.
The texts that I read from can be obtained from the Avadhuta Foundation in Boulder, CO, USA.
